Company ProfileCompany Profileeast electric company (eec) is the name of two entities in both countries the United States Washington DC and Bulgaria They were chartered as engineering and financial advisors for development of power production on renewables on the first place energy from municipal solid waste and also wind farms run-of-river hydro-power generation and photo voltage solar plants

The advantages and major benefits of Energy Waste investment program include Production of electricity from municipal solid waste Production of potable water Metals plastics glass ceramics paper recycling Ash recycling Sorted waste or non-sorted waste processing Near zero emissions No cost feedstock - tipping fees actually add to revenues Feedstock flexibility Reduced need for landfill space Adding value to local economy

eec proposes an integrated project including a pre-treatment of waste with the aim of separating recycle components from the non-recyclable ones and separating component for compost and components for burning and generating power

Project FinancingProject FinancingThe Project Financing is an eecrsquos obligation as Financial Advisor

The Investorrsquos Project Financing must be secured by the local administration ndash government or as usually munici-pality that assign the service and acquire social effect for their people and eco-environment improvement for thewhole people of the world

GuaranteesThe waste treatment projects usually require comprehensive environmental study- long-term screening of the waste collection transport and landfill engineering design and financial project plus cash down prepayment prior to order and supply the equipment and build the shop 1 Financing Guarantee Secure the Investorrsquos preliminary expenses in 16 ndash 20 of

the Project value2 Equity Guarantee Secure 100 of the equipment and other acquisitions ndash the ownership and the conditions of right operation that returns the investment with the interests and earns the planed profit

The typical amount of net energy that can be produced per ton of municipal waste is about 067 MWh of electricity Thus about 600 tons per day of waste will produce about 17 MW of electrical power each day through combustion
